AIR CLEANER FILTER
REMOVAL
Check air cleaner filter:
Inspect at the 500 mile (800 km) service interval.
Replace at every 5000 mile (8000 km) service interval
thereafter.
NOTE
Service air cleaner more often if the motorcycle is run in a
dusty environment.
1CAUTION
Do not run engine without filter element in place. Debris
could be drawn into the engine causing damage.
1. See Figure 1-39. Remove screw and nylon washer on
top of air cleaner cover.
2. Remove screw, nylon washer and locknut at rear of air
cleaner cover. Remove cover.
3. See Figure 1-40. Remove filter box from snorkel tube.
4. Remove filter from filter box.
INSTALLATION
1. Replace filter element if damaged or if filter media cannot
be adequately cleaned.
1WARNING
Low pressure air can blow debris in your face and
eyes. Not wearing eye protection or a face shield
when using pressurized air may result in personal
injury.
Do not use gasoline or solvents to clean the filter ele-
ment. Volatile/flammable cleaning agents may cause
an intake system fire which may result in personal
injury.
2. Wash element in luke warm water with a mild detergent.
Dry the filter element using low-pressure (32 psi/221 kPa
maximum) compressed air. Rotate element while moving
air nozzle up and down the element interior. Do not rap
the element on a hard surface.
Hold filter element up to strong light source. The element
can be considered sufficiently clean if light is uniformly
visible through the element.
3. Thoroughly clean backplate, filter box and inside of
cover.
4. See Figure 1-40. Place filter in filter box. Attach filter box
to snorkel tube.
5. See Figure 1-39. Place cover over backplate assembly.
Install top screw and nylon washer.
6. Install screw, nylon washer and locknut on rear mount.
Tighten to 6-8 ft-lbs (8.1-10.8 Nm).

Buell S1 Lightning Specifications

General IconGeneral
Transmission5-speed
Rear BrakesSingle 230mm disc, single-piston caliper
Compression Ratio10.0:1
IgnitionElectronic
Engine TypeAir-cooled, four-stroke, 45° V-twin
Rear SuspensionShowa monoshock, adjustable preload, compression and rebound damping
Front BrakesSingle 340mm disc, 6-piston caliper
Seat Height775 mm
Bore x Stroke88.8 mm x 96.8 mm
Fuel SystemCarburetor
FrameTubular steel
TiresFront: 120/70 ZR17, Rear: 170/60 ZR17
